A postdoctoral position is available at the Paul Scherrer Institute in the 
group of Dr. Richard A. Kammerer. The successful candidate will have expertise 
in X-ray crystallography and recombinant protein production and 
characterization.
The project will be performed in collaboration with the Swiss-based 
biopharmaceutical company BioVersys (www.bioversys.com). It will focus on the 
development of early lead-like small molecules targeting a bacterial 
transcriptional regulator to treat infections caused by Gram-negative pathogens.

The Paul Scherrer Institute PSI is the largest research centre for natural and 
engineering sciences within Switzerland. We perform cutting-edge research in 
the fields of matter and materials, energy and environment and human health. By 
performing fundamental and applied research, we work on sustainable solutions 
for major challenges facing society, science and economy. PSI is committed to 
the training of future generations. Therefore about one quarter of our staff 
are post-docs, post-graduates or apprentices. Altogether PSI employs 1900 
people.

In the framework of the international fellowship program with the acronym: 
"PSI-FELLOW-II-3i", the PSI is inviting experienced researchers (Postdocs) from 
all over the world to submit their applications for research positions that are 
part of our new postdoctoral program. Our "3i or triple i" postdoctoral program 
offers unique opportunities for scientific and career development with 
international, interdisciplinary and inter-sectoral prospects. Our postdoctoral 
program is a Horizon2020 Marie Skłodowska-Curie COFUND Action.
